"Period" setting for viewing previous mails in 11.60
Does anyone know where the control for setting the period went?This used to be under the symbol that I called "the eye" for different views, a dot with the upper half of a circle above it (later: of course, this depends on my skin...), a drop down menu under the name "period", but it's not there anymore.
I need this back because my setting was 3 months, and now I can't access mails from before...

If you want "Period", you have to use the button or edit the menu yourself to get it back.
I did indeed find the button I needed named "period" under the "mail" or "mail view" buttons.
I normally keep this period at 3 months, unless I search in older mails, so I do use it on a regular basis.
It mostly keeps the slider shorter (and therefore better control over it it), and I imagine it might make Opera a tad faster.

you can still find "period" in Buttons-mail, it doesn't even have an icon now.

This is important feature, I don't get why they removed it from default interface...
Collapsing date headers doesn't work as it should, when you go back to the view it gets uncollapsed sometimes, it takes space unnecessarily, IT DOESN'T FILTER OUT SEARCH and it's just cumbersome overall.
If anything, I hoped for more advanced period options. Instead it got dumbed down.
